Charles Leclerc says Ferrari have a very different car project for 2024 and their recent understanding of their 2023 car confirms theyve made good choice; Fred Vasseur optimistic Ferrari wont repeat Mercedes error; watch the Japanese GP on Sky Sports F1 this weekend
Charles Leclerc says Ferrari's 2024 F1 car will be very different from their 2023 challenger and hopes recent learnings will ensure next year's car is more successful.
